Introduction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) is the largest Central Armed Police Force (CAPF) in India. It was established in 1939 as the Crown Representative's Police and changed its name to the Central Reserve Police Force in 1949 after gaining autonomy. The CRPF's major duty is to support and help the State/Union Territory Police in maintaining law and order, conducting counterinsurgency processes, and battling terrorism. Also, it is utilized for a number of errands, including decision work, VIP security, disaster management, and the assurance of basic foundation. Introduction Central Fuel Research Institute (CFRI) is a national laboratory of the Council of Scientific and Industrial Research (CSIR) in India. It is based in Dhanbad, Jharkhand, and is engaged in lignite as well as additional fossil fuel development and research. The institute emphasizes studies on the use of coal and other renewable energy sources, as well as coal combustion, mineral extraction, the gasification process, and liquefaction. Introduction to Cash Credit Cash Credit Limit (CCL) is a sort of credit facility that is advertised by banks to businesses to assist them oversee their working capital prerequisites. This sort of financing is ordinarily utilised to back the day-to-day operations of a trade, such as buying stock or paying compensation. Under a Cash Credit arrangement, the bank gives the business a credit constraint, which is the maximum amount that the trade can borrow at any given time. Introduction Core Banking Solutions (CBS), a significant technology innovation in this sector, has revolutionised banking. It provides real-time access and automation to customer data. The banking industry is adapting rapidly to meet customer demands in today's digitally-driven environment. CBS is a complete system that integrates many modules, including customer information management and account management. It also includes transaction processing, loan management and reporting. CBS allows banks to manage multiple branches from one central location. This improves operational efficiency and reduces manual errors. It also provides a better customer experience. Introduction Digital Single-Lens Reflex (DSLR) camera uses a mirror and prism system, which enables the photographer to see the picture via the camera's lens. This method allows the photographer to see exactly what the lens sees by reflecting the light going through the lens onto the camera's optical viewfinder. The mirror opens when the shutter button is depressed, allowing the image sensor of the camera to record the scene and turn the light into a digital image. Introduction Defence Research and Development Organisation (DRDO) is India's largest research and development body with a nationwide network of more than 50 laboratories and institutions. Its main goal is to create and develop home-grown weapons and technologies for the Indian military. The organisation works on the creation of a broad variety of goods and technology, such as missiles, radars, electronic warfare systems, communication systems, naval systems, aeronautical systems, and many more. Introduction Demand Promissory Notes (DPN) is an official document that describes the conditions of a loan arrangement between a borrower and a lender. It is a specific kind of promissory note that enables the lender to demand loan repayment at any moment, without warning. Demand promissory notes are often used in business financing because they provide both the lender and the borrower flexibility. Introduction Data Manipulation Language (DML) is a particular form of SQL (Structured Query Language) used to access, insert, modify, and remove information from systems. DML stands for Data Manipulation Language. The capability it offers is crucial for data management and control since it enables users to alter and edit the data stored in tables. SELECT, INSERT, UPDATE, and DELETE are just a few of the DML commands that let users conduct various actions on the MySQL database entries.
